MySQL server-id 是用來標識 MySQL 實例的唯一標識符,用于主從復制和多主復制中區分不同的 MySQL 實例。在主從復制中,主服務器會將 binlog 中的事件發送給從服務器,而從服務器根據主服務器的 server-id 來確定是否需要應用該事件。如果主從服務器的 server-id 相同,可能會導致主從復制出現問題。
因此,MySQL server-id 對 binlog 的作用是在主從復制和多主復制中確保每個 MySQL 實例都有一個唯一的標識符,以便正確地進行數據同步和復制。